What Are Christian Book Stamps & Embossing Seals?

Christian book stamps and embossing seals are customized tools used to imprint names, messages, or religious symbols onto books. Stamps use ink to create visible impressions, while embossers produce a raised design without ink. Both options provide a beautiful way to personalize books and ensure they are easily identifiable.

These tools often feature faith-inspired elements such as crosses, scripture references, or inspirational phrases, making them unique and spiritually significant.

Choosing Between Stamp and Embosser

  • Stamp: Ideal for bold, visible impressions with ink
  • Embosser: Perfect for a subtle, raised, and elegant finish

Both options have their advantages, and many users choose based on their preferred style and usage.

Tips for Best Results

  • Use high-quality ink for stamps to avoid smudging
  • Apply even pressure for clear impressions
  • Choose appropriate paper thickness for embossing
  • Keep tools clean and properly stored
